## Limits & Quotas: Retiring GrindQueue

Quick context for the sync: we're finally swapping our homegrown GrindQueue for Palloway's managed broker on the Tarnfield cluster. Good news — most quotas get looser. Bad news — per-tenant concurrency is now enforced for real, so the Orrin team's batch jobs will need chunking. Dead-letter retention also drops from forever to a fixed window, so stop treating it as an archive. We'll tighten these after a two-week bake. The initial limits we're rolling out are below.

tuning table, tadup-tadup:
QUOTAS = {
    "oliix": 1,
    "ralwyn": 2,
}

Ticket for weekly sync: configuration drift detected in the Slimforge image-slimming pipeline. The layer-pruning job in staging is running with a newer squash policy than production, which explains the 40 MB size discrepancy Priya flagged last Thursday. Root cause appears to be a manual override applied during the Kestrel incident that was never reverted. To realign the environments, apply the canonical settings shown below.

config for tagaf-bawif:
[norok]
host = norok.ordinworks.local
user = norok_svc
database = norok_prod

**Ceremony step 7:** Before signing, confirm the Quillbox autocomplete index has finished rebuilding; plugin authors have reported suggestion latency above two seconds while the shard compacts. Do not proceed until the status panel shows green. Once verified, unlock the ceremony vault using the recovery passphrase recorded below.

recovery phrase for bafog-taguf: tamwyn-holion-lamdor-joreth-kaseth-wenius-wenix-jorir-gilys-nordor-gorwyn-zorath-tamvan

It wakes at 01:15 local time, enumerates pending partitions, and dispatches backfill jobs in priority order. If a run fails, it retries twice before paging the on-call; do not manually requeue partitions while a retry window is open, as this causes duplicate writes. Logs land in the standard aggregator under the nightscale namespace. Before troubleshooting anything, confirm the service is running with the expected settings. The current configuration values are shown below.

deployment values, hadug-tagag:
[ruswyn]
port = 9300
team = sildor
host = ruswyn.paliqtech.internal
region = east-2
access_code = ac_dccf87
timeout_ms = 5000